Abstract
An optical assembly comprises a first semiconductor optical device and a second semiconductor optical device. The first and second semiconductor optical devices may, for example, be laser diodes or light-emitting diodes. In addition, the optical assembly includes an active cooling device that is in thermal contact with the first and second semiconductor optical devices. Advantageously, the active cooling device is operative to regulate the temperatures of both the first and second semiconductor optical devices.
